Industrial Engineer

Yesterday Reynosa, Mexico

Manages and coordinates the necessary activities to both optimize existing processes and participate in the industrialization of new products at the plant. Responsible for short-, medium-, and long-term analysis and planning to ensure the effective use of current resources (personnel, materials, machines), the required capacity to meet customer demand, and the early definition of necessary investment if required.

My Role:

  • Design, optimization, coordination, and industrialization of Manufacturing Processes under the guidelines of Lean Manufacturing System Design (MSD)
  • Short-, medium-, and long-term Capacity Analysis and Planning
  • Leader in process optimization (Kaizen) and Continuous Improvement
  • Leads Production Capacity Studies (MRR/CB1)
  • Participates in the development of a 5-year vision for Capacity, Workforce, and Plant Layout Transformation
  • Supports costing of new products and updates cost routes for existing ones
  • Coordinates the definition of operating methods and work standards, as well as improvements to current processes based on customer requirements and process measurements
  • Responsible for Line Balancing and the optimization of space, materials, personnel, and equipment in accordance with customer requirements and process improvements
  • Proposes process improvements to eliminate waste (MUDA, MURI, MURA) and coordinates with other support teams
  • Evaluates personnel safety through ergonomic risk monitoring
  • Recognizes and supports activities related to Personnel Safety and Environmental Protection
  • Coordinates the documentation of Work Instructions that clearly specify the process method to perform the work in a safe, standardized, and optimized manner
